French is the official language of France, which is composed of 27 regions. 22 of them are situated in Europe and 5 are overseas territories. The 5 overseas territories are called Département d'Outre Mer (DOM) and are the following: Guadeloupe (North America) Martinique (North America) French Guyana (South America) Reunion (Africa) Mayotte (Africa)

Senegal: The cultural hub of West Africa. Senegal is a strong Francophone country with a mix of African and French cultures. It was a French colony from 1895 to 1960 and the central hub of France's empire in Africa. French is the official language of Senegal, with Wolof as the lingua franca.

L'Ancienne-Lorette is a city in central Quebec, Canada.It is a suburb of and an enclave within Quebec City.It was merged with Quebec City on January 1, 2002, as part of a 2000-2006 municipal reorganization in Quebec, but, after a 2004 referendum, it was reconstituted as a separate city on January 1, 2006.. Europe French is Europe's third most spoken language after German and English. It is the official language of five countries on the continent, including Belgium, Monaco, Luxembourg, Switzerland, and France. However, it is the only official language in France and Monaco and shares the official status in the other three countries.

"Francophonie" also refers to the worldwide community of French-speaking peoples. The organization was created in 1970 with the motto "égalité, complémentarité, solidarité" ("equality, complementarity, and solidarity"), which evokes France's motto "liberté, égalité, fraternité."

About 95% of the people of Quebec speak French as either a first or second language, and overall, 20% of the country's population speaks French. Montreal, the largest city in Quebec, is also the fourth largest Francophone city globally. The Caribbean and America account for 7.66% French-speaking population in the world.
